In the 1600s, a scholar at Oxford would sit down after a long day of lectures and open a blank book. He’d copy down a passage that struck him, a line from Seneca maybe, or something Bacon said about memory, and file it under a heading. F

Friendship. Time. The nature of kings.

They called it a commonplace book.

Serious thinkers in medieval and early modern Europe kept one. Montaigne kept one. Francis Bacon kept one. John Milton filled notebooks with passages he’d return to decades later when writing Paradise Lost.

But nobody uses commonplace books anymore. Something better came along, and the commonplace book quietly became a historical curiosity and hobbies.

In the 20th century, a German sociologist named Niklas Luhmann built something he called as a Zettelkasten, a slip box. Tens of thousands of index cards, each one an atomic idea, each one linked to others. He published 70 books and over 400 papers. When people asked how, he’d point at the box. Said it was his conversation partner.

Now as computers tools came along, Zettelkasten went massively viral in productivity circles. Popularized by Tiago Forte with “Building a Second Brain”, the whole thing went digital. Obsidian. Roam. Notion. Thousands of YouTube tutorials on optimal folder structures and linking strategies.

And then two weeks ago, Andrej Karpathy, co-founder of OpenAI, the man who coined “vibe coding,” posted a tweet that got 19 million impressions. He described a system where he dumps raw research into a folder and an LLM builds the whole linked wiki from scratch. Said that his knowledge base on one topic alone has grown to 400,000 words.

He rarely touches it directly.

And that’s exactly the problem worth thinking about.

What Luhmann was actually doing

The slip box he built was never really about the notes.

Luhmann wrote every card by hand, in his own words, compressing each idea into its simplest possible form. One card, one idea. So when you have to fit a complex argument onto a single index card in your own language, you find out very quickly whether you actually understand it. Most of the time you don’t, but the struggle to write the card is where the thinking happens.

That compression is what made the system work. Because every card was built from his own understanding, the connections the box surfaced were always built on real ground.

Luhmann would pull a card looking for one thing and find an unexpected connection he’d forgotten he made. The box talked back because he had put everything in. Every connection in that system came from his own mind, compressed into his own words, over decades of slow deliberate work.

That’s what made it generative. The system could only surprise him with things he already understood, recombined in ways he hadn’t consciously noticed.

How the digital version quietly broke it

When Forte took it digital, the tools got better. Search replaced manual browsing. Backlinks appeared automatically. You could dump a highlight directly from your Kindle into your vault without ever pausing to rewrite it in your own words.

The friction dropped, and most people didn’t notice what they were giving up: the compression.

Rewriting an idea in your own words is hard. It takes time, and it forces a reckoning with whether you actually understood what you read. Most people using digital Zettelkasten skipped that step, or did it halfway. They pasted quotes instead of writing summaries, tagged notes instead of linking arguments, or built elaborate architectures around ideas they’d never actually processed.

The result is what you see everywhere in productivity forums today. Someone built a beautiful vault with hundreds of notes, carefully organized. And then one day they stopped opening it. The notes sat there, perfectly structured, completely useless.

They thought they had a thinking system, but they didn’t.

What Karpathy’s tweet actually shows

On April 2, 2026, Karpathy posted his knowledge system that massively went viral.

The architecture looks like a Zettelkasten. Linked notes, concept articles, backlinks, a growing interconnected knowledge base. Obsidian as the interface, an LLM maintaining everything underneath. His research wiki on one topic has grown to 100 articles and 400,000 words.

It’s genuinely impressive engineering. Karpathy himself is one of the sharpest people in AI and he built this deliberately, knowing exactly what it is and what it isn’t.

But the problem isn’t Karpathy. The problem is the 19 million people who saw that tweet and thought: finally, someone solved the graveyard problem.

But they didn’t, it was just automation.

The digital Zettelkasten failed because people reduced the friction of compression. Yet, Karpathy’s system removes that friction entirely. The LLM reads the sources, writes the summaries, creates the links, builds the wiki. You dump raw material in and a knowledge base comes out.

It gives you the feeling that your second brain is piled in. But in reality, it doesn’t come with understanding.

The Librarian and the Scribe

Here’s the distinction worth holding onto.

A librarian organizes, retrieves, surfaces connections across a large body of material. A scribe writes things down for you. Both are useful, but they do completely different things.

The mistake people are about to make with Karpathy’s system is treating AI as a scribe when it should be a librarian.

Luhmann was his own scribe. Every card, every compression, every moment of wrestling an idea into its atomic form — that was him. The slip box could then act as his librarian, surfacing unexpected connections across decades of his own thinking.

When you let AI do the scribing, you get a very organized library of things you don’t fully understand. It looks like knowledge and it retrieves well. But the understanding never happened because the compression never happened because you never did the work of writing the card.

The researchers and knowledge workers who figure this out are going to use AI very differently from everyone else. They’ll use it to retrieve, to surface connections across large bodies of material, to find things they’ve already processed.

That’s the part that can’t and shouldn’t be automated. The moment you automate it, you don’t have a thinking system anymore.

Luhmann’s slip box talked back because he built it with his own understanding.

A Zettelkasten that an LLM built for you, on the other hand, will never surprise you the same way. It can only recombine what it knows. But it has no idea what you actually understand.
